Transaction 1251bea8012c43eedda6b12611a5849ef8b5671dff8b8e8f262f7ffaf7981b74

1 Input
2 Outputs
  • 1251bea8012c43eedda6b12611a5849ef8b5671dff8b8e8f262f7ffaf7981b74:0
  • value  8791387
    address  3DxWQ4oqWBJv672pVFakcxamBXEu7A21PK
  • 1251bea8012c43eedda6b12611a5849ef8b5671dff8b8e8f262f7ffaf7981b74:1
  • value  24583019
    address  19GDj3BQVxbgNcLZ1eQ9aQVustYiGxRap9